Video transcript
To thaw meat ASAP, place it in a sealed plastic bag and submerge it in cold water. Change the water every 30 minutes to ensure it stays cold. This method is faster than refrigerator thawing but still safe. Avoid using hot water as it can promote bacterial growth. Alternatively, you can use the defrost setting on your microwave if available, but be cautious to avoid partially cooking the meat.
